High Performance Structural Adhesives Market Outlook

The global High Performance Structural Adhesives market is projected to reach approximately USD 15 billion by 2035, growing at a CAGR of around 6.5% from 2025 to 2035. This growth is being driven by various factors including rapid advancements in technology, increasing demand from the automotive and aerospace sectors for lightweight, durable materials, and an ongoing shift towards sustainable production methods. As industries seek to reduce weight for fuel efficiency and performance, the role of high-performance adhesives in replacing traditional fastening methods is becoming more prominent. Moreover, the rising trend of automation and the need for enhanced bonding capabilities in high-stress environments are further influencing market dynamics. The surge in construction activities in developing regions and the renovation of aging infrastructure are expected to provide additional opportunities for this market.

By Product Type

Epoxy Adhesives:

Epoxy adhesives are known for their exceptional strength and durability, making them a preferred choice in demanding applications across various industries. These adhesives are typically made from a combination of resin and hardener, which, when mixed, creates a strong bond that can withstand high stress and extreme environmental conditions. The versatility of epoxy adhesives allows them to be used in both structural applications and as general-purpose adhesives. Their ability to adhere to a wide range of substrates, including metals, plastics, and composites, contributes to their popularity in sectors such as automotive, aerospace, and construction. Moreover, ongoing advancements in epoxy formulations are enhancing their performance characteristics, such as curing time and resistance to chemicals and moisture, further solidifying their position in the high-performance adhesives market.

Acrylic Adhesives:

Acrylic adhesives are increasingly being recognized for their excellent bonding characteristics and versatility, particularly in applications where quick curing times are essential. These adhesives are known for their ability to bond to a variety of surfaces, including plastics, metals, and glass, making them suitable for diverse applications across several industries. Their high resistance to environmental factors, such as UV light and temperature fluctuations, makes acrylic adhesives ideal for outdoor applications. Additionally, the development of new acrylic formulations has led to improved strength and durability, positioning them as formidable competitors to traditional epoxy adhesives. The automotive and construction sectors are particularly benefitting from acrylic adhesives due to their ability to bond dissimilar materials while maintaining structural integrity.

Polyurethane Adhesives:

Polyurethane adhesives are recognized for their flexibility and strong bonding capabilities, making them suitable for applications where movement or expansion is a factor. These adhesives are particularly beneficial in industries that require a durable, yet elastic bond that can withstand dynamic loads and environmental stresses. Polyurethane adhesives provide excellent adhesion to a variety of substrates and are resistant to moisture and chemicals, which is crucial in applications such as automotive and construction. Their ability to cure in humid conditions without the need for additional agents adds to their appeal in various manufacturing processes. Furthermore, innovations in polyurethane technology are expanding their applications, particularly in the realm of green building, where sustainable bonding solutions are increasingly in demand.

Silicone Adhesives:

Silicone adhesives are gaining traction in the high-performance structural adhesives market due to their outstanding temperature resistance and flexibility. These adhesives are particularly adept at providing a strong bond in applications that experience extreme changes in temperature and require a degree of movement. Commonly used in the construction, automotive, and electronics industries, silicone adhesives are favored for their moisture resistance and ability to withstand harsh environmental conditions. The inherent properties of silicone make them ideal for bonding glass, metals, and plastics, thereby broadening their application scope. Moreover, the increasing focus on energy-efficient construction and renovations is further escalating the demand for silicone-based products, as they contribute significantly to energy conservation in buildings.

Cyanoacrylate Adhesives:

Cyanoacrylate adhesives, often known as "super glues," are recognized for their rapid curing and high bond strength, making them a popular choice for quick repairs and applications requiring immediate results. These adhesives cure quickly upon contact with moisture, allowing for efficient assembly and manufacturing processes, particularly in the electronics and consumer goods sectors. Their ability to bond a variety of materials, including plastics, rubber, and metals, has made cyanoacrylate adhesives a staple in many industrial and commercial applications. However, while their bond strength is impressive, they may not be suitable for high-stress applications where flexibility or temperature resistance is required. Despite this limitation, their ease of use and quick setting capability continue to drive their popularity in the market.

By Application

Automotive:

The automotive sector is one of the primary applications for high-performance structural adhesives, as manufacturers continuously seek lightweight materials to improve fuel efficiency and overall vehicle performance. Adhesives are increasingly replacing traditional mechanical fasteners, allowing for more streamlined designs and reduced weight. High-performance adhesives are utilized in various automotive components, including body panels, glass assembly, and interior fittings, providing strong, durable bonds that enhance structural integrity. Furthermore, the shift towards electric vehicles is generating new opportunities for adhesive innovations, as manufacturers look for solutions to bond new materials effectively. This demand for durable bonding solutions in automotive applications is expected to significantly contribute to the growth of the high-performance structural adhesives market.

Aerospace:

The aerospace industry is characterized by stringent regulations and a need for materials that can withstand extreme conditions, making high-performance structural adhesives indispensable in this sector. Adhesives are used extensively in aircraft assembly, where they bond composite materials, metals, and other substrates to ensure lightweight construction while maintaining maximum strength. The use of adhesives also allows for greater design flexibility, enabling innovations in aircraft design that improve aerodynamics and fuel efficiency. Additionally, the increasing trend towards the use of advanced composites in aerospace applications is further driving the demand for specialized adhesives that can bond these materials effectively. The growth of the aerospace sector, particularly with the rise of commercial aviation and space exploration, is set to propel the high-performance structural adhesives market significantly.

Construction:

In the construction industry, high-performance structural adhesives are becoming essential due to their ability to provide strong and durable bonds in a variety of applications. These adhesives are widely used in subsystems such as roofing, flooring, and insulation, where they contribute to the overall integrity and longevity of structures. Additionally, the increasing trend towards modular and prefabricated construction techniques is driving the demand for reliable adhesive solutions that enable quicker assembly and improved performance. High-performance adhesives facilitate bonding dissimilar materials, which is crucial in modern construction projects that often involve a combination of wood, metal, and concrete. The ongoing expansion and renovation of infrastructure worldwide present significant growth opportunities for the high-performance structural adhesives market within the construction sector.

Electronics:

The electronics industry is a critical application area for high-performance structural adhesives, as manufacturers seek solutions that offer reliable bonding under varying conditions. These adhesives are used in the assembly of electronic devices, providing strong bonds that can withstand thermal cycling, moisture, and mechanical stress. High-performance adhesives play a vital role in the production of components such as printed circuit boards (PCBs) and displays, where precision and reliability are paramount. Additionally, advancements in adhesive technologies are enabling the bonding of increasingly complex materials and structures, which is essential for the miniaturization of electronic devices. As the demand for innovative electronic products continues to rise, the high-performance structural adhesives market in this sector is expected to witness substantial growth.

Marine:

The marine industry presents unique challenges that high-performance structural adhesives are well-equipped to address, including exposure to water, salt, and extreme weather conditions. Adhesives are used extensively in the assembly and repair of boats and ships, providing strong bonds that ensure structural integrity and longevity. High-performance adhesives not only facilitate the bonding of materials such as fiberglass, wood, and metal but also help mitigate the effects of thermal expansion and contraction, which is crucial in marine applications. The increasing popularity of recreational boating and the emphasis on repairs and maintenance in the marine sector are contributing to the growth of the high-performance structural adhesives market. Additionally, with a push towards more sustainable materials in marine construction, adhesive innovations that support eco-friendly practices are expected to thrive.

Threats

One of the primary threats facing the high-performance structural adhesives market is the volatility of raw material prices, which can significantly impact production costs and profitability. Many adhesives are derived from petrochemical sources, and fluctuations in oil prices can lead to unpredictable changes in raw material costs. This situation can create challenges for manufacturers, particularly smaller companies that may lack the financial resources to absorb these costs. Moreover, the complex supply chain dependencies and potential for disruptions, whether due to geopolitical tensions or natural disasters, can further exacerbate the volatility of raw material availability and pricing. As manufacturers navigate these challenges, they must also consider the implications of rising regulatory pressures regarding the environmental impact of chemical products, which may lead to increased compliance costs and necessitate changes to formulations.

Another restraining factor for the high-performance structural adhesives market is the intense competition among manufacturers, which can lead to price wars and diminished profit margins. As more companies enter the market, especially in emerging regions, maintaining competitive pricing while ensuring product quality becomes increasingly challenging. Additionally, established players are continuously investing in research and development to enhance their product offerings, which can pressure smaller companies to innovate rapidly or risk losing market share. The continuous evolution of adhesive technologies, while beneficial for consumers, can also lead to rapid obsolescence of existing products, requiring companies to invest significantly in new product development. As manufacturers strive to differentiate their offerings and capture market share, they must carefully navigate these competitive dynamics to sustain growth and profitability.
